Q

mechanical waves

A
  • sound waves
  • water waves
  • seismic waves
  • vibrations traveling through a medium
  • transverse or longitudinal waves

Q

electromagnetic waves

A
  • light waves
  • radio waves
  • microwaves
  • can travel through a vacuum, no medium needed

Q

transverse waves

A
  • oscillate perpendicular to the direction of energy transfer of waves
  • ripples on surface of water
  • electromagnetic waves

Q

longitudinal waves

A
  • oscillate parallel to the direction of energy transfer of the waves
  • sound waves in air

Q

amplitude

A
  • is the maximum displacement of a point on the wave from its undisturbed position
  • height of wave crest

Q

frequency

A
  • the number of waves passing a point per second
  • period of wave = 1/freq

Q

ripple tank reflection

A
  • waves in ripple tank are reflected from a straight barrier at the same angle to the barrier as the incident waves because their speed and wavelength do not change on reflection

Q

refraction

A
  • occurs at a boundary between two different materials because the speed and wavelength of the waves change at the boundary

Q

investigating sound waves

A
  • vibrations that travel through a medium
    e.g. in air it pushes and pulls repeatedly on the air, which send out vibrations of air in waves
  • cannot travel through a vacuum
